Hello Mark,

This series will combine the snd_soc_*_volsw, and snd_soc_*_volsw_2r callbacks.

We are going to drop the volsw_r2 callbacks, and merge the support to the
_volsw functions.
In order to achieve this, the macros need to be adjusted, and also the drivers,
which were not using the macros to construct the soc_mixer_control needed to
be changed, so I'm not going to introduce any breakage, inconsistency.

This has been suggested in this thread:
http://mailman.alsa-project.org/pipermail/alsa-devel/2011-September/044287.html

By Mark in this mail (I hope I did not misunderstood it):
http://mailman.alsa-project.org/pipermail/alsa-devel/2011-September/044343.html

The use of the existing macros will not change, but underneath we are not going
to have two sets of functions for single, or double mixer controls.

I think the last 3 patch can be squashed, I did not wanted to touch the core,
and a codec driver in a same patch.

SOC_SINGLE/DOUBLE_VALUE is used for mixer controls, where the
bits are within one register.
Assign .rreg to be the same as .reg for these types.

With this change we can tell if the mixer in question:
is mono:
 mc->reg == mc->rreg && mc->shift == mc->rshift

is stereo, within single register:
 mc->reg == mc->rreg && mc->shift != mc->rshift

is stereo, in two registers:
 mc->reg != mc->rreg && mc->shift == mc->rshift

The patch provide a small inline function to query, if the mixer
is stereo, or mono.

+static inline int snd_soc_volsw_is_stereo(struct soc_mixer_control *mc)
+{
+	if (mc->reg == mc->rreg && mc->shift == mc->rshift)
+		return 0;
+	/*
+	 * mc->reg == mc->rreg && mc->shift != mc->rshift, or
+	 * mc->reg != mc->rreg && mc->shift == mc->rshift means that the control
+	 * is stereo (bits in one register or in two registers)
+	 */
+	return 1;
+}
